摘要: \(1\le n\le 10^5,1\le m\le 20\)。 首先列出 dp 方程:\(f_{i,j}\) 表示将前 \(j\) 个数分为 \(i\) 段最小代价。 转移 \(f_{i,j}=\min\{f_{i-1,k}+\text{cost}(k+1,j)\}\)。 容易发现,当 \(i\) 阅读全文
posted @ 2022-03-06 16:31 zqs2020 阅读(49) 评论(0) 推荐(0) 编辑
摘要: 预处理出 \(f_i\) 表示最大的使得在加入所有 \([1,i)\or [j,m]\) 中的边后存在奇环的最大 \(j\)。 显然 \(f\) 满足单调性,于是可以整体二分。 对于分治区间 \([l,r]\),已知所有 \(\{f_l...f_r\}\in [x,y]\),那么暴力计算出 \(f_ 阅读全文
posted @ 2022-03-06 09:55 zqs2020 阅读(56) 评论(0) 推荐(0) 编辑